Default Can tattoos have an uncolorable black border?
I'm trying to create a tattoo as test and I want it to have a black border that is uncolorable. So far, I've tried making it black and white but in both cases Tattooinator doesn't display it correctly. This makes me wonder if it's even possible to have an uncolorable black border or if I'm doing something wrong?

Like, I can make Tattooinator recognize the RGBA channels successfully, it's just that the black border either gets the color of the Blue channel or becomes fully transparent, no matter what I try.

Ok, I don't think it's possible to have a non recolorable black border. I've only managed so far to make it black if I include it as one of the four channels.
